How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Waite Park?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Waite Park Studio Apartments | $1,267 | $815 | $1,995 |
Waite Park 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,602 | $900 | $2,830 |
Waite Park 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,019 | $1,115 | $3,325 |
Waite Park 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,594 | $1,596 | $3,860 |
Waite Park 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,899 | $2,899 | $2,899 |

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
